The Minneapolis Farmers Market on Lyndale is a true Minnesota treasure. It is one of the largest farmer-managed markets in the state and has been serving the community with fresh vegetables and products since 1876. The market is at 312 E Lyndale Ave N, Minneapolis, MN, 55405, and is open daily from 6 a.m. to 1 p.m. It's a community resource, a meeting place, a tourist attraction, and, most importantly, a location to get Minnesota's best assortment of fresh vegetables, plants, and locally created products. The market has approximately 150 sellers who rotate among its 170 stalls.
